> ss utility, iproute2-ss161212

Works for me on iproute2-ss161212 and 4.9.0 kernel on armv7l. Unless
somebody on the list has other ideas, I guess you should either try
more recent versions, debug it (strace should show a pair of
recvmsg/sendmsg for each UDP socket) or file a ticket for your
distribution.
